“Mother India” (1957) was produced and directed by Mehboob Khan. The movie had Nargis, Sunil Dutt, Rajendra Kumar, Raj Kumar, Kanhaiyalal, Jilloo Maa, Kumkum, Chanchal, Sheela Naik, Mukri, Ram Shastri etc in it.
This movie was a landmark movie in the annals of Hindi movies. Its music played an important part in the success of the movie.
This movie had as many as twelve songs in it, a fact which I did not realise when I watched this movie more than two decades after it was first released.
Eleven songs from this movie have been discussed in the past.
Here is the twelfth and final song from “Mother India” (1957) to appear in the blog. This song is sung by Lata and Usha Mangeshkar. It is picturised on Nargis and two kids (Sajid Khan and Surendra) playing her two young sons. The picturisation shows the three of them manually tilling their small piece of land , a task that was traditionally done by a pair of bullocks. Nargis pulling the ‘Hal” with her two kids holding the “hal” in the rear- this picture has gone on to become an unforgettable still from this movie.
Shakeel Badayuni is the lyricist. Music is composed by Naushad.

Here are some Trivias about MOTHER INDIA-1957.
1. This is the only film in which ALL the 4 Mangeshkar sisters have sung songs-individually and in chorus.
2. The young boy,with Master Sajid Khan was Master Surendra.
3. This was India’s FIRST Oscar Nominated film in the category of ‘Best Foreign Film’
4. Originally SABOO-the Elephant Boy and the Hollywood star was to do the role which Sunil Dutt finally got.
5. Since the film was to be shown in the USA,the Mehboob Pictures’ Logo of Sickle and Hammer had to be removed,since it was the period of Anti Communist Russia Cold War.
